1. Understanding Dandruff and Hair Loss

Dandruff is characterized by flaky, itchy scalp that can disrupt the hair growth cycle, resulting in hair loss. This condition is often caused by a yeast-like fungus called Malassezia, which leads to an overproduction of sebum. The excess oil can clog hair follicles, hinder proper nutrition to the scalp, and eventually lead to hair loss.

It's important to note that while dandruff itself doesn't directly cause permanent hair loss, the associated itching and scratching can worsen hair health over time. Treating dandruff promptly is crucial to prevent further damage.

2. Identifying Dandruff-Related Hair Loss

Distinguishing between dandruff-related hair loss and other causes of hair loss is vital for effective treatment. Look for signs such as flaking, itching, redness, and increased hair shedding. If these symptoms coincide with dandruff, it is likely dandruff-related hair loss. Consulting a dermatologist can help confirm the diagnosis and guide you towards the best course of action.

3. Treatment Options for Dandruff-Related Hair Loss

- Medicated Shampoos: To combat dandruff and its associated hair loss, incorporate anti-dandruff shampoos containing active ingredients like ketoconazole, selenium sulfide, or zinc pyrithione. These ingredients help control the overgrowth of Malassezia and reduce scalp inflammation.

- Natural Remedies: You can also explore natural remedies like tea tree oil, apple cider vinegar, or aloe vera, which have antimicrobial properties and can soothe the scalp. However, their effectiveness may vary, and it's important to consult a professional before using them.

- Prescription Medications: In severe cases, a dermatologist may prescribe oral antifungal medications such as fluconazole or itraconazole. These medications are designed to target the underlying cause of dandruff, aiding in the restoration of hair growth.

- Lifestyle Changes: Adopting healthier habits, like maintaining good hygiene, managing stress levels, and following a balanced diet, can also contribute to the treatment of dandruff-related hair loss.

5. Prevention and Maintenance

Preventing dandruff-related hair loss involves maintaining a consistent hair care routine. Utilize the appropriate anti-dandruff shampoo for regular scalp cleansing and adhere to gentle handling of your hair. Avoid excessive use of styling products and heat, as they can worsen dandruff symptoms and damage the hair.

Remember to monitor and manage your stress levels, as stress can exacerbate dandruff. Additionally, maintaining a balanced diet rich in essential nutrients, vitamins, and minerals can promote hair health from within.

6.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Can dandruff cause permanent hair loss?

A: Dandruff itself doesn't typically result in permanent hair loss, but the itching and scratching associated with it can worsen hair health over time if left untreated.

Q: How long does it take to see results from anti-dandruff shampoos?

A: Results may vary depending on the severity of dandruff. Generally, visible improvements can be observed within a few weeks of regular use.

Q: Are natural remedies effective in treating dandruff-related hair loss?

A: Natural remedies may provide relief for dandruff, but their effectiveness in treating dandruff-related hair loss may vary. It's essential to consult a professional before relying solely on natural remedies.

Q: When should I seek professional help for dandruff-related hair loss?

A: If your symptoms persist, worsen, or you experience excessive hair loss, it's advisable to consult a dermatologist for an accurate diagnosis and personalized treatment plan.

Q: Can dandruff-related hair loss be cured completely?

A: While there is no permanent cure for dandruff, it can be effectively managed through proper treatment and maintenance.
